    Retatrutide stands out in the realm of peptide research due to its unique structural and functional characteristics. It is a single protein molecule conjugated to a fatty diacid moiety, which enables its extended half-life and enhances its stability. This structural innovation makes it a versatile tool for researchers.

    Classified as a triple-agonist peptide, Retatrutide targets three key receptors: GLP-1, GIP, and glucagon, acting as a receptor agonist. This multi-target approach allows for a comprehensive exploration of various metabolic processes, providing a broad spectrum of research possibilities.

    Retatrutide’s multi-target approach offers a holistic understanding of metabolic regulation, interacting with multiple receptors. Its extended half-life ensures prolonged activity, providing researchers with consistent and reliable data.

    Research suggests that Retatrutide may have significant applications in areas such as energy metabolism, glucose regulation, lipid metabolism, and hepatic function. These are fundamental aspects of metabolic health, and studying them could lead to breakthroughs in understanding various metabolic disorders.

    Clinical Trials and Efficacy

    Retatrutide has been the subject of extensive clinical trials aimed at evaluating its efficacy and safety in conditions such as obesity, type 2 diabetes, and fatty liver disease. The results have been promising, showcasing significant weight loss and improvements in metabolic health among participants.

    In a notable phase 2 clinical trial, research suggests Retatrutide demonstrated a mean weight loss of 24.2% over 48 weeks. This trial also highlighted a significant reduction in liver fat and marked improvements in glycemic control. Participants experienced these benefits with a low incidence of adverse events, indicating that Retatrutide is well-tolerated in research settings.

    Another clinical trial focused on subjects with type 2 diabetes revealed that Retatrutide significantly improved blood sugar control and reduced body weight. Additionally, the trial showed that Retatrutide effectively reduced liver fat and enhanced overall metabolic control.

    How Retatrutide Works: Mechanisms of Action and Metabolic Health

    Retatrutide’s mechanism of action is at the core of its potential benefits and unique approach to metabolic research. As a triple agonist, Retatrutide interacts with three key receptors: GLP-1, GIP, and glucagon. This multifaceted approach allows it to target multiple pathways simultaneously, providing a comprehensive method for studying metabolic disorders.

    Retatrutide interacts primarily with the GLP-1 receptor, crucial for improving insulin release and enhancing metabolic control. By modulating GLP-1 activity, it helps regulate blood sugar levels and improve overall metabolic health, contributing to blood sugar control and glycemic control.

    Retatrutide also interacts with the GIP receptor, enhancing its ability to regulate glucose levels and support metabolic control. This dual interaction with GLP-1 and GIP receptors offers a powerful tool for researchers exploring glucose regulation, insulin release, and glucose dependent insulinotropic polypeptide.

    Retatrutide’s interaction with the glucagon receptor adds another layer to its approach. By modulating glucagon activity, it helps balance glucose production and utilization, contributing to its overall effectiveness in metabolic research.     Side Effects and Storage

    As with any substance, Retatrutide may cause side effects in some research subjects. The most commonly reported side effects in clinical trials include nausea, diarrhea, and injection site reactions. These side effects are generally mild to moderate and tend to resolve on their own within a few days.

    Proper storage of Retatrutide is essential to maintain its efficacy. The peptide should be stored in a refrigerator at a temperature between 2°C and 8°C (36°F to 46°F). It should remain in its original packaging to protect it from light and contamination. Researchers should avoid freezing Retatrutide or exposing it to high temperatures.
